Year | Team | Overall | Conference | Standing | Bowl/playoffs | Coaches[SUP]#[/SUP] | AP[SUP]°[/SUP] |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Ball State Cardinals (Mid-American Conference) (2003–2008) | |||||||
2003 | Ball State | 4–8 | 3–5 | T–4th (West) | |||
2004 | Ball State | 2–9 | 2–6 | 6th (West) | |||
2005 | Ball State | 4–7 | 4–4 | 5th (West) | |||
2006 | Ball State | 5–7 | 5–3 | T–3rd (West) | |||
2007 | Ball State | 7–6 | 5–2 | 2nd (West) | L International | ||
2008 | Ball State | 12–1 | 8–0 | 1st (West) | GMAC* | ||
Ball State: | 34–38 | 27–20 | * Did not coach in bowl game. | ||||
San Diego State Aztecs (Mountain West Conference) (2009–2010) | |||||||
2009 | San Diego State | 4–8 | 2–6 | 7th | |||
2010 | San Diego State | 9–4 | 5–3 | T–3rd | W Poinsettia | ||
San Diego State: | 13–12 | 7–9 | |||||
Michigan Wolverines (Big Ten Conference) (2011–2014) | |||||||
2011 | Michigan | 11–2 | 6–2 | 2nd (Legends) | W Sugar[SUP]†[/SUP] | 9 | 12 |
2012 | Michigan | 8–5 | 6–2 | 2nd (Legends) | L Outback | 24 | |
2013 | Michigan | 7–6 | 3–5 | 5th (Legends) | L Buffalo Wild Wings | ||
2014 | Michigan | 5–7 | 3–5 | T–4th (East) | |||
Michigan: | 31–20 | 18–14 | |||||
Total: | 78–70 |
